My Wii was one of the estimated 3% that experience hardware failure. Not a big problem. Nintendo was pretty speedy in getting it replaced under warranty. The only problem I found was that the Miis I created were on new hardware, and wouldn't let me edit them anymore. I was rather frustrated, since data for Wii Sports (and I thought "Everybody Votes" as well) is linked to Miis, and I didn't like the idea of loosing anything, even trivial stuff.

Then I saw on the internet that a Wii-mote connected to a PC via Bluetooth can be used to edit Mii data. So, last week, I finally got a Bluetooth adapter for my computer, and I managed to get it connected to my Wii-mote. I even transferred the Mii files and edited them on my computer. But when I transferred them back to my Wii, it didn't do what I wanted it to. I did get Miis that are exact copies, except my Wii recognizes them as created by me, but they didn't replace their older counterparts. Darn! Oh well, so I've lost whatever records I had in Wii Sports, and probably Wii Play as well. I'll live.

My little sister got an HDTV (32" LG, 720p-ish native resolution) to go along with her new Xbox360, but she's not going to be using the TV until she moves into her new place in a couple months, so she's letting me use it in the meantime. I'm trying to debate if I want to connect my Wii to it.

Right now my Wii is connected to my 20" LCD computer monitor via S-video. It looks pretty good. There are some issues when my monitor doesn't de-interlace the image properly, but those are mostly rare, and not glaringly obvious. I'm wondering just how much better things could be if I go from 480i over S-video to 480p over Component. Does anyone have experience with both, or know of a gaming site that's done a comparison? Most of the comparisons I've heard of are between Composite (yellow cable) to Component (green, blue and red cables). I'm not surprised that there is a dramatic difference between those, the difference between Composite and S-video is pretty dramatic.

Even if there is a big difference, I may just skip buying a cable for only a couple month's use, but I certainly don't want to buy a ~$30 cable only to find it doesn't look much different than what I've already got.

After waiting three or so months for its release, I have finally gotten my geekized hands on Super Smash Bros. Brawl. With such anticipation, I would be dishonest in saying that I didn't have mixed feelings on SSBB.

Graphically speaking, its much improved since the prior instalment. Images and pixels are far more crispier than any other Wii game I've played thus far, possibly excluding Twilight Princess. It's appeasing visually, minus a glitch or two.

Gameplay has this strange difference about it that significantly separates itself from Melee. I have yet to decide whether or not that's a good or bad thing. The rate of the game feels significantly faster paced, and the stages seem to be smaller. This contradicts the other when you have a character such as Fox or Sonic who relies on velocity, and with the stages be structurally smaller and the fast paced movesets, it's incredibly easy to find yourself in certain doom from a quick attack before you even realize it.

Which brings me to the controls. At first, I extremely disliked them. Again, it was this strange difference that I was unsure about. Once getting used to it, it really isn't so bad.


I certainly don't pwn at SSBB like I do in Melee. Though, if Sonic keeps showing promise, that might change.
